featuredservice.asmx
来自「asp.net技术内幕的书配源码」· ASMX 代码 · 共 32 行
ASMX
32 行
<%@ WebService Class="FeaturedService" %>
Imports System
Imports System.Web.Services
Imports System.Data
Imports System.Data.SqlClient
<WebService( Namespace:="http://yourdomain.com/webservices" )> _
Public Class FeaturedService : Inherits WebService
<WebMethod()> Public Function GetFeatured() As String
Dim strSelect As String
Dim conPubs As SqlConnection
Dim dadPubs As SqlDataAdapter
Dim dstTitles As DataSet
Dim drowTitle As DataRow
Dim objRanNum As Random
Dim intRanNum As Integer
strSelect = "SELECT Title, isNull( Notes, '' ) Notes From Titles"
conPubs = New SqlConnection( "Server=localhost;UID=sa;PWD=secret;Database=Pubs" )
dadPubs = New SqlDataAdapter( strSelect, conPubs )
dstTitles = New DataSet
dadPubs.Fill( dstTitles, "Titles" )
objRanNum = New Random
intRanNum = objRanNum.Next( 0, dstTitles.Tables( "Titles" ).Rows.Count )
drowTitle = dstTitles.Tables( "Titles" ).Rows( intRanNum )
Return drowTitle( "Title" ) & " - " & drowTitle( "Notes" )
End Function
End Class
⌨️ 快捷键说明
复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?